Greybull Man Honored by Military

Written by on October 16, 2018

A Greybull man was one of nine members of Wyoming’s National Guard who was recognized as one of this year’s Wyoming Military Department’s “Heroes Among Us”.
The Heroes Among Us Award recognizes heroic efforts of Wyoming Military Department personnel who assist fellow citizens outside the scope of their military duties. The awards were distributed Oct. 13th, during the annual Governor’s Reception, in Cheyenne.
At the event, Wyoming Army National Guard Specialist Kevin Miller, of Greybull, was recognized for his assistance with a one-car rollover near the Wind River tunnels with six injured persons, in July.
Other recipients were also heralded for their assistance at vehicle accidents around the state, as well as providing life-saving assistance to others, calling in to authorities as a witness to a domestic violence assault, and an anonymous airman was recognized for pulling an elderly man and his dog from Sloan’s Lake, in Cheyenne’s Lion’s Park in February.
Maj. Gen. Luke Reiner, Wyoming’s adjutant general, said the awardees represent the department well.
